## 2. Accuracy Metrics
|
||
|
||
### 2.1 Character Error Rate (CER)
|
||
|
||
Measures character-level accuracy:
|
||
|
||
```
|
||
CER = (Substitutions + Deletions + Insertions) / Total_Characters
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Target:** CER < 2% on standard datasets
|
||
|
||
**Implementation:**
|
||
```rust
|
||
fn calculate_cer(reference: &str, hypothesis: &str) -> f64 {
|
||
let ref_chars: Vec<char> = reference.chars().collect();
|
||
let hyp_chars: Vec<char> = hypothesis.chars().collect();
|
||
|
||
let distance = levenshtein_distance(&ref_chars, &hyp_chars);
|
||
distance as f64 / ref_chars.len() as f64
|
||
}
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
### 2.2 Word Error Rate (WER)
|
||
|
||
Measures word-level accuracy:
|
||
|
||
```
|
||
WER = (Substitutions + Deletions + Insertions) / Total_Words
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Target:** WER < 5% on standard datasets
|
||
|
||
**Implementation:**
|
||
```rust
|
||
fn calculate_wer(reference: &str, hypothesis: &str) -> f64 {
|
||
let ref_words: Vec<&str> = reference.split_whitespace().collect();
|
||
let hyp_words: Vec<&str> = hypothesis.split_whitespace().collect();
|
||
|
||
let distance = levenshtein_distance(&ref_words, &hyp_words);
|
||
distance as f64 / ref_words.len() as f64
|
||
}
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
### 2.3 BLEU Score for LaTeX Output
|
||
|
||
Measures LaTeX generation quality (0-100 scale):
|
||
|
||
```
|
||
BLEU = BP × exp(Σ wn × log(pn))
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Target:** BLEU > 85 on math expression datasets
|
||
|
||
**Implementation:**
|
||
```rust
|
||
fn calculate_bleu(reference: &str, hypothesis: &str, n: usize) -> f64 {
|
||
let ref_ngrams = extract_ngrams(reference, n);
|
||
let hyp_ngrams = extract_ngrams(hypothesis, n);
|
||
|
||
let matches = count_matches(&ref_ngrams, &hyp_ngrams);
|
||
let precision = matches as f64 / hyp_ngrams.len() as f64;
|
||
|
||
let bp = brevity_penalty(reference.len(), hypothesis.len());
|
||
bp * precision
|
||
}
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
### 2.4 Expression Recognition Rate (ERR)
|
||
|
||
Measures mathematical expression correctness:
|
||
|
||
```
|
||
ERR = Correct_Expressions / Total_Expressions
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Target:** ERR > 90% on complex mathematical expressions
|
||
|
||
**Categories:**
|
||
- Simple expressions: 2+2, x^2
|
||
- Fractions: \frac{a}{b}
|
||
- Matrices: \begin{bmatrix}...\end{bmatrix}
|
||
- Complex equations: integrals, summations, limits
|

## 3. Benchmark Datasets
|
||
|
||
### 3.1 Im2latex-100k
|
||
|
||
**Source:** https://zenodo.org/record/56198
|
||
|
||
**Description:**
|
||
- 100,000 LaTeX formula images
|
||
- Rendered from arXiv papers
|
||
- Variety of mathematical expressions
|
||
|
||
**Usage:**
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Download dataset
|
||
wget https://zenodo.org/record/56198/files/im2latex-100k.tar.gz
|
||
tar -xzf im2latex-100k.tar.gz
|
||
|
||
# Structure:
|
||
# im2latex-100k/
|
||
# ├── images/
|
||
# └── formulas.txt
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Benchmark Focus:**
|
||
- General mathematical notation
|
||
- Diversity of expressions
|
||
- Standard baseline comparison
|
||
|
||
### 3.2 Im2latex-230k
|
||
|
||
**Source:** Extended Im2latex dataset
|
||
|
||
**Description:**
|
||
- 230,000 LaTeX formula images
|
||
- More complex expressions
|
||
- Better coverage of mathematical domains
|
||
|
||
**Usage:**
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Download extended dataset
|
||
wget https://zenodo.org/record/1234567/files/im2latex-230k.tar.gz
|
||
tar -xzf im2latex-230k.tar.gz
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Benchmark Focus:**
|
||
- Complex mathematical expressions
|
||
- Edge cases and rare symbols
|
||
- Stress testing
|
||
|
||
### 3.3 CROHME (Handwritten Math)
|
||
|
||
**Source:** https://www.isical.ac.in/~crohme/
|
||
|
||
**Description:**
|
||
- Competition on Recognition of Online Handwritten Mathematical Expressions
|
||
- Handwritten formulas (not typed/rendered)
|
||
- Real-world use case
|
||
|
||
**Usage:**
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Download CROHME dataset
|
||
wget http://www.isical.ac.in/~crohme/CROHME2019.zip
|
||
unzip CROHME2019.zip
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Benchmark Focus:**
|
||
- Handwritten formula recognition
|
||
- Real-world variability
|
||
- Robustness testing

### 5.4 Accuracy Benchmark
|
||
|
||
```rust
|
||
// benches/accuracy_benchmark.rs
|
||
use criterion::{criterion_group, criterion_main, Criterion};
|
||
use ruvector_scipix::{ScipixOCR, OCRConfig};
|
||
use serde::{Deserialize, Serialize};
|
||
use std::fs;
|
||
|
||
#[derive(Deserialize, Serialize)]
|
||
struct GroundTruth {
|
||
image: String,
|
||
latex: String,
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
fn load_ground_truth(path: &str) -> Vec<GroundTruth> {
|
||
let content = fs::read_to_string(path).expect("Failed to read ground truth");
|
||
serde_json::from_str(&content).expect("Failed to parse ground truth")
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
fn calculate_cer(reference: &str, hypothesis: &str) -> f64 {
|
||
// Implement Levenshtein distance
|
||
let ref_chars: Vec<char> = reference.chars().collect();
|
||
let hyp_chars: Vec<char> = hypothesis.chars().collect();
|
||
|
||
let mut dp = vec![vec![0; hyp_chars.len() + 1]; ref_chars.len() + 1];
|
||
|
||
for i in 0..=ref_chars.len() {
|
||
dp[i][0] = i;
|
||
}
|
||
for j in 0..=hyp_chars.len() {
|
||
dp[0][j] = j;
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
for i in 1..=ref_chars.len() {
|
||
for j in 1..=hyp_chars.len() {
|
||
let cost = if ref_chars[i - 1] == hyp_chars[j - 1] { 0 } else { 1 };
|
||
dp[i][j] = (dp[i - 1][j] + 1)
|
||
.min(dp[i][j - 1] + 1)
|
||
.min(dp[i - 1][j - 1] + cost);
|
||
}
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
dp[ref_chars.len()][hyp_chars.len()] as f64 / ref_chars.len() as f64
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
fn benchmark_accuracy(c: &mut Criterion) {
|
||
let config = OCRConfig::default();
|
||
let ocr = ScipixOCR::new(config).expect("Failed to initialize OCR");
|
||
|
||
let ground_truth = load_ground_truth("testdata/ground_truth.json");
|
||
|
||
c.bench_function("accuracy_evaluation", |b| {
|
||
b.iter(|| {
|
||
let mut total_cer = 0.0;
|
||
let mut count = 0;
|
||
|
||
for gt in &ground_truth {
|
||
if let Ok(result) = ocr.process_image(>.image) {
|
||
let cer = calculate_cer(>.latex, &result.latex);
|
||
total_cer += cer;
|
||
count += 1;
|
||
}
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
let avg_cer = if count > 0 { total_cer / count as f64 } else { 1.0 };
|
||
println!("Average CER: {:.4}", avg_cer);
|
||
});
|
||
});
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
criterion_group!(benches, benchmark_accuracy);
|
||
criterion_main!(benches);
|
||
```

## 6. Profiling Tools
|
||
|
||
### 6.1 perf and Flamegraph
|
||
|
||
**Installation:**
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Install perf (Linux)
|
||
sudo apt-get install linux-tools-common linux-tools-generic
|
||
|
||
# Install flamegraph
|
||
cargo install flamegraph
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**CPU Profiling:**
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Profile a benchmark with perf
|
||
perf record -F 99 -g cargo bench --bench scipix_ocr
|
||
|
||
# Generate flamegraph
|
||
perf script | stackcollapse-perf.pl | flamegraph.pl > flamegraph.svg
|
||
|
||
# Or use cargo-flamegraph directly
|
||
cargo flamegraph --bench scipix_ocr
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Analysis Script:**
|
||
```rust
|
||
// scripts/analyze_perf.rs
|
||
use std::process::Command;
|
||
|
||
fn main() {
|
||
// Run perf stat for detailed metrics
|
||
let output = Command::new("perf")
|
||
.args(&[
|
||
"stat",
|
||
"-e", "cycles,instructions,cache-misses,branch-misses",
|
||
"cargo", "bench", "--bench", "scipix_ocr"
|
||
])
|
||
.output()
|
||
.expect("Failed to run perf stat");
|
||
|
||
println!("Perf statistics:");
|
||
println!("{}", String::from_utf8_lossy(&output.stderr));
|
||
}
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
### 6.2 Memory Profiling
|
||
|
||
**Valgrind/Massif:**
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Profile memory usage
|
||
valgrind --tool=massif \
|
||
--massif-out-file=massif.out \
|
||
cargo bench --bench scipix_ocr
|
||
|
||
# Visualize with massif-visualizer
|
||
massif-visualizer massif.out
|
||
|
||
# Or use ms_print
|
||
ms_print massif.out > memory_report.txt
|
||
```
|
||
|
||
**Heaptrack (Linux):**
|
||
```bash
|
||
# Install heaptrack
|
||
sudo apt-get install heaptrack
|
||
|
||
# Profile memory allocations
|
||
heaptrack cargo bench --bench scipix_ocr
|
||
|
||
# Analyze results
|
||
heaptrack_gui heaptrack.cargo.*.gz
|
||
```

**Custom Memory Tracker:**
|
||
```rust
|
||
// src/memory_tracker.rs
|
||
use std::alloc::{GlobalAlloc, Layout, System};
|
||
use std::sync::atomic::{AtomicUsize, Ordering};
|
||
|
||
pub struct TrackingAllocator;
|
||
|
||
static ALLOCATED: AtomicUsize = AtomicUsize::new(0);
|
||
static DEALLOCATED: AtomicUsize = AtomicUsize::new(0);
|
||
|
||
unsafe impl GlobalAlloc for TrackingAllocator {
|
||
unsafe fn alloc(&self, layout: Layout) -> *mut u8 {
|
||
let size = layout.size();
|
||
ALLOCATED.fetch_add(size, Ordering::SeqCst);
|
||
System.alloc(layout)
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
unsafe fn dealloc(&self, ptr: *mut u8, layout: Layout) {
|
||
let size = layout.size();
|
||
DEALLOCATED.fetch_add(size, Ordering::SeqCst);
|
||
System.dealloc(ptr, layout);
|
||
}
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
#[global_allocator]
|
||
static GLOBAL: TrackingAllocator = TrackingAllocator;
|
||
|
||
pub fn get_memory_stats() -> (usize, usize, usize) {
|
||
let allocated = ALLOCATED.load(Ordering::SeqCst);
|
||
let deallocated = DEALLOCATED.load(Ordering::SeqCst);
|
||
let current = allocated - deallocated;
|
||
(allocated, deallocated, current)
|
||
}
|
||
|
||
// Usage in benchmark:
|
||
#[cfg(test)]
|
||
mod tests {
|
||
use super::*;
|
||
|
||
#[test]
|
||
fn benchmark_memory() {
|
||
let (before_alloc, _, _) = get_memory_stats();
|
||
|
||
// Run OCR operation
|
||
let ocr = ScipixOCR::new(OCRConfig::default()).unwrap();
|
||
ocr.process_image("test.png").unwrap();
|
||
|
||
let (after_alloc, _, current) = get_memory_stats();
|
||
|
||
println!("Memory allocated: {} bytes", after_alloc - before_alloc);
|
||
println!("Current memory usage: {} bytes", current);
|
||
}
|
||
}
|
||
```
